Im sorry, but this is a load of bullshit.
Expectations were high because the club has been telling us all off season how we have changed our gameplay and how the fans wont recognise the team on the field and blah, blah bloody blah.
The Titans were not a better team than us today. we took more runs (51 more), making more meters (300 more), breaking their line three times more than they broke ours (6-2). We had 5 times more offloads (20-4) and 40 less tackles (291-331). We also missed less tackles (33-47), and received three times as many penalties (9-3).
We easily took ground from them with our edge running and with the exception of our errors, we were the better team.
The reason we lost is because we do not have the class in the backs to turn all these good stats into points and we just dont compete for 80.
Also, spare me the excuses of "they've never played together" "everything is new to them" etc....The Dolphins displayed today what can be achieved when you put in during the offseason. If we were so worried about this, we would have put strong sides into the trials to let them get some game experience together.
We probably will get better to a degree but that doesnt take away from the fact that we lost at home again, to a team who werent great either and these losses are what keep the mid-low ranked squads out of the 8 come September.
